The session’s 0.97% uptick comes amid broadly positive sentiment in the technology services sector, where investors are reassessing demand for digital transformation and IT consulting after a period of uncertainty. Trading volumes have been slightly above average this week, suggesting increased participation as the stock consolidates above the $50 psychological mark.
Sector-wide, the IT services group has seen a modest rotation from defensive plays into growth-oriented names, partly driven by expectations of stable enterprise spending in the upcoming quarters. Cognizant, positioned as a mid-tier player in IT outsourcing and consulting, is benefiting from this shift. Its relative strength against peer indices reflects ongoing optimism around cost-optimization projects and cloud migration deals, which remain key demand drivers.
Support around $48.8 has held firmly in recent weeks, providing a base for the current upward drift. Meanwhile, the stock is approaching the top of a multi-month trading range, and market participants are closely watching for a decisive breakout above $54. Volume patterns indicate accumulation at current levels, though resistance may require a catalyst—such as broader macroeconomic clarity or further sector guidance—to be decisively cleared.

The price action suggests a consolidation phase following a period of downward pressure, as the shares have repeatedly tested the lower boundary without a decisive breakdown. This pattern may indicate that buyers are stepping in at the support zone, though the lack of upward momentum keeps the bias neutral in the near term.
From a trend perspective, the stock remains below its medium-term moving averages, which could be interpreted as a bearish signal. However, the narrowing price range hints at a potential breakout or breakdown, with volume recently showing normal levels—neither confirming accumulation nor distribution convincingly. Technical indicators are in ranges that suggest the stock is not yet overbought or oversold; momentum oscillators, for instance, have been hovering around neutral territory, offering little directional clarity.
The resistance at $53.94 has held multiple times, and a close above that level would likely require a catalyst or a surge in buying interest. Conversely, a drop below $48.80 could open the door to further downside, although the support has proven resilient. Overall, the technical picture points to a stock that is waiting for a clearer signal, with traders watching how price reacts at these key levels in the coming sessions.

A sustained move above the current level could test the resistance zone, while a breakdown below support may open the door to further downside. Several factors could influence which path unfolds. The broader IT services sector faces headwinds from ongoing macroeconomic uncertainty, which may pressure client spending on discretionary projects. Conversely, the company's continued investments in cloud and digital transformation offerings could help stabilize revenue streams. Additionally, currency fluctuations and competitive dynamics from both traditional peers and newer entrants remain important variables. Market expectations around upcoming quarterly results—though no specific release date is confirmed—are likely to weigh on sentiment. Traders will watch volume patterns for clues; a volume-supported push above $53.94 would suggest stronger bullish conviction, while low-volume rallies might lack staying power. Conversely, high-volume breaks through $48.80 could accelerate selling pressure. The broader market's appetite for value-oriented tech names could also influence Cognizant's trajectory, as institutional positioning adjusts to interest rate expectations. In summary, the stock's near-term direction may hinge on its ability to hold support and generate enough buying momentum to challenge resistance, with external economic and sector-specific catalysts playing a decisive role.
